Apple Video to SPH conversion is the process of transforming M4V files (Apple's video container that often uses H.264 or HEVC codecs and may include DRM) into the SPH format, a less common video/audio container used for specific applications. This conversion repackages or transcodes the media streams so they are compatible with players or systems that require SPH while aiming to preserve resolution and audio sync.

Keep source files under 1 GB for faster processing; aim for 250–500 MB per file for optimal web uploads and shareability.
To preserve quality, choose a high-bitrate SPH preset or use codec pass-through when the M4V video codec is already supported by SPH; avoid repeatedly transcoding.
For batch conversion, group files with the same resolution and codec to speed up processing and apply a single preset across the set.
Note that M4V files purchased with Apple DRM cannot be converted without first removing DRM via authorized means; DRM-protected video will fail to transcode.
